Freelancing: The Art of Selling Your Skills
One of the most popular ways to earn money online is through freelancing. This involves offering your skills and services to clients around the globe. Whether you're a writer, graphic designer, programmer, or marketer, there's a market for almost everything you can do.
Platforms to Consider:
Upwork and Fiverr: These platforms connect freelancers with clients who need various services. It’s essential to have a strong portfolio and good reviews to secure gigs. Freelancer.com: Offers a wide range of freelance opportunities across different fields. 99designs: Ideal for designers looking to showcase their graphic design work.
Tips for Success:
Master Your Craft: Invest time in honing your skills. The better you are, the more clients you’ll attract. Networking: Use social media to connect with potential clients and showcase your work. Set Competitive Rates: Research the market rates to ensure you’re compensated fairly for your skills.
Affiliate Marketing: Earning Through Recommendations
Affiliate marketing is a performance-based marketing strategy where you earn a commission by promoting products or services of other companies. This method is particularly popular among bloggers, social media influencers, and content creators.
Steps to Get Started:
Choose a Niche: Focus on a specific area where you have knowledge and interest. Find Affiliate Programs: Websites like Amazon Associates, ClickBank, and ShareASale offer a wide range of products to promote. Create Quality Content: Develop engaging content that drives traffic and includes your affiliate links.
Tips for Success:
Build Trust: Your audience needs to trust you to click on your affiliate links. SEO Optimization: Use search engine optimization techniques to drive organic traffic to your content. Track Your Performance: Use analytics tools to monitor your affiliate links and improve your strategy.
E-commerce: Selling Your Own Products
Starting an online store can be a lucrative venture if you have a good product and the know-how to market it effectively. You can sell handmade goods, drop-shipped items, or even your own products.
Platforms to Consider:
Etsy: Great for handmade, vintage, and craft items. Shopify: A comprehensive e-commerce platform that offers everything you need to start and run your online store. Amazon and eBay: These platforms allow you to reach millions of potential customers.
Tips for Success:
Know Your Market: Understand your target audience and what they’re willing to buy. Excellent Customer Service: Provide excellent customer service to build a loyal customer base. Marketing: Use social media, email marketing, and paid ads to drive traffic to your store.

Online Surveys and Market Research
While not as lucrative as other methods, participating in online surveys and market research can provide some extra cash. Companies are always looking for consumer feedback.
Platforms to Consider:
Swagbucks: Offers points (Swagbucks) that can be redeemed for cash or gift cards. Survey Junkie: Pays for completing surveys. Pinecone Research: Provides payment for sharing your opinion on products and services.
Tips for Success:
Honesty: Be honest in your surveys to get the best compensation. Consistency: Participate regularly to build up your earnings. Privacy: Be cautious about sharing personal information.

Understanding GPU Compute Sharing
GPU compute sharing is the practice of pooling unused or partially used GPU resources to perform high-demand computational tasks. These tasks range from cryptocurrency mining to complex scientific simulations and data processing. The beauty of GPU compute sharing lies in its simplicity and efficiency. Individuals or organizations with powerful GPUs can share their unused computational power, earning rewards in return.
How It Works
When you join a GPU compute sharing network, your GPU becomes part of a larger, distributed computing ecosystem. This network assigns tasks to individual GPUs based on their availability and processing power. Once a task is completed, participants receive rewards, typically in the form of cryptocurrency or other incentives. The decentralized nature of DePIN ensures that these rewards are distributed fairly and transparently, often using blockchain technology to maintain integrity and trust.
